KXI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2024 in Review
120 of the 6,964 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in iShares Global Consumer Staples ETF (KXI) for Q3 2024, worth a combined $432M — down 22% from $554M a quarter earlier.
Sellers outnumbered buyers: 24 funds closed out of KXI and 10 opened new positions — a net loss of 14 holders — while 45 trimmed existing stakes and 23 added.
The largest buyer was Fisher Asset Management, adding an estimated $18.9M. The largest seller was Bank of America, cutting an estimated $84.4M.
